Once your hose is sorted and your belt is dialed in, it’s time to tame the rest. Garage and shed storage shines when it’s modular, mobile, and labeled. Mix rolling tool chests for heavy gear, stackable cases for jobsite tools, and wall systems for frequently used items. Keep safety in mind—secure heavy cabinets, lock up sharp or high-value tools, and store chemicals away from woodworking dust. A good system saves minutes on every task, and that adds up fast.
A rolling chest with drawers keeps hand tools, sockets, and specialty gear sorted by task. Choose a width that fits your space—say 26 in to 41 in—and look for smooth drawer slides, sturdy handles, and locking casters. A top chest with a flip-up lid can hold bulky tools, while shallow drawers are perfect for precision items. Bonus tip: line drawers with foam or rubber mats to stop rattling, protect edges, and make lost items easy to spot.
Stackable cases are the go-to for van setups and on-the-go work. A 22 in modular box can swallow drills, drivers, and chargers, while slim organizers hold bits and fasteners. The magic is in the stack—latches lock cases together, so you roll them in on a dolly, pull what you need, and click everything back in seconds. Look for weather-resistant seals, reinforced corners, and metal latches if your tools see rough conditions.
Vertical storage frees floor space and keeps your workflow clear. Heavy-duty pegboards accept hooks and bins for pliers, clamps, and safety glasses. Rail systems carry long tools—rakes, shovels, brooms—while adjustable shelving handles boxes and bulky items. Mount to studs where possible, use proper anchors if needed, and keep heavier loads low. Label everything. When every hook and bin has a “home,” you spend less time hunting and more time doing.
Not sure where to start? Think about where you work, what you carry, and how you move. Garden mounts are about weather and aesthetics; belts and vests are about comfort and access; shop storage is about capacity and safety. Here’s a quick decision framework to steer you toward the right buys and better value.
Measure before you buy. For wall mounts, confirm your mounting area clears a full hose loop—usually a couple of feet in diameter. For chests, check width and depth so drawers open fully without hitting doors or cars. For modular cases, consider how many you can stack and still lift safely—roughly what you can manage at chest height without strain.
Weather-exposed items need resilient finishes and sturdy construction. For hose mounts, look for a finish that resists the elements and wipes clean easily. For shop storage, metal drawers and reinforced corners pay off in the long run. Wearables should have strong stitching at stress points, tough pocket edges, and hardware that won’t pop under load.
Fit matters. Belts should sit on your hips without digging in, and vests should balance weight across your shoulders. Try different configurations—move pouches left or right until your hands land naturally on the right tool. If you carry over a few pounds for hours, consider suspenders to offload pressure from your lower back.
Keep your investment safe. Choose lockable drawers or add a padlock where valuable tools live. For jobsite boxes, look for robust latches and compatible locks. If you work outdoors, weather seals can keep moisture out of cases. And don’t forget basic theft deterrents—store high-value items out of sight and anchor heavier cabinets.

Good gear deserves a clean install. For hose mounts, use suitable anchors for your wall type and mount at a height that lets your hose loop naturally. For belts and vests, load them, then walk and kneel a few minutes to test comfort before a full day’s use. In the shop, anchor tall cabinets, label drawers by category, and keep a small magnetic tray for fasteners during projects. Maintenance is simple: wipe down surfaces with mild soap, inspect belts for wear, and re-seat loose screws before they become a headache.
Don’t overload a single drawer or pouch; spread the weight. Avoid coiling a wet hose tightly—let it drain before storage to prevent mildew and cracking. Don’t store batteries or sensitive electronics in damp areas. Keep sharp tools sheathed so they don’t nick hoses, belts, or your hands. And resist the “junk drawer” trap: if it doesn’t have a defined home, either create one or let it go.
